Strhující detektivní román, odehrávající se v kulisách nedostupných hor a tajemných zřícenin klášterů, zabydlený sympatickými postavami, přináší zejména živý a hluboký pohled na Tibet a vůbec území Himaláje. Příběh se odvíjí na pozadí buddhistického kultu a snahy čínské vlády víru potlačit. Zdiskreditovaný bývalý inspektor Šan Tao Jun z Pekingu žije od svého neoficiálního propuštění z pracovního tábora v odlehlých tibetských horách. Poslední rok trávil s mnichy postavenými mimo zákon, nemá žádné oficiální postavení, přišel o svou identitu a nemůže se ani vrátit do svého domova v Pekingu. Teď však ve zříceninách místního kláštera došlo k vraždě a právě ti lidé, díky nimž je Šan ve vyhnanství, ho žádají o pomoc. Při řešení záhadného případu, do kterého se zapojuje FBI, čínští ministři i britští charitativní pracovníci, Šan cestuje z Tibetu do Pekingu, a dokonce až do Spojených států, aby našel souvislosti mezi vraždou, ukradenými uměleckými díly a tajemnou postavou z minulosti… Je zmítán pochybnostmi, nakonec se však vždy řídí svou osobní morálkou, přes všechnu bolest, kterou to působí jeho duši.

"Pattison has few peers when it comes to integrating historical events into a complex but plausible whodunit plot." --Publishers Weekly (starred and boxed review)When a ship arriving from London explodes in Boston Harbor, both the peace of the colonial city and Duncan McCallum's life are shattered. Summoned by his new friend John Hancock to a beach awash with the bodies of the victims, Duncan discovers that the ship was deliberately sabotaged, apparently to cover the theft by French agents provocateurs of a secret document being carried to the Sons of Liberty. Hancock refuses to let him take his evidence to the authorities, for this is 1768 and relations with the government are so sour that officials are being hanged in effigy.Fearing that the intrigues of Hancock and the Sons might set the colonies ablaze, Duncan relentlessly pursues the truth, only to be falsely charged with treason and murder. To escape the hangman's noose and restore his honor, Duncan has no choice but to follow a northbound trail of violence and deception while being relentlessly hounded by bountymen and vengeful soldiers. With the help of unexpected new friends, including Ethan Allen, aged natives, and outlawed Jesuits, he survives scalp hunters, imprisonment, and his own spiritual crisis, only to realize he cannot resolve the terrible crimes until he first understands the emerging truths about freedom in the American colonies.

When disgraced former inspector, Shan Tao Yun joins a group of reverent Tibetans returning a sacred artefact to its home, it seems he has at last found the peace he has struggled for since leaving prison. What starts as a spiritual pilgrimage, however, quickly turns into a desperate flight through the Tibetan wilderness as the outlawed monk who guides them is murdered and Sham discovers that the artefact has recently been stolen from the Chinese army. But why is the army so desperate to find the artefact entrusted to Shan? Why is an aged medicine lama being stalked by government agents? Why has an American woman, a geologist for an oil company, abandoned the project and fled into the mountains? Shan discovers not answers, but only new mysteries as he is drawn to such unexpected places as the raucous headquarters base of the Western oil venture and a monastery that seems more attuned to the teachings of the party than those of Buddha. And the further he travels into the mountains, the more Shan realises that what is at stake is not only justice but the spiritual survival of those who have joined his strange quest. At the heart of Pattison's powerful tale is a story of a brave, oppressed people who have learned to endure by drawing strength from their land and their rich spiritual traditions.

A simple task to retrieve some artifacts turns into a nightmare of deceit when Duncan McCallum finds himself the target of those obsessed with keeping America under British rule in this thrilling historical novel from an Edgar Award–winning author. When Duncan McCallum is asked by Benjamin Franklin to retrieve an astonishing cache of fossils from the Kentucky wilderness, his excitement as a naturalist blinds him to his treacherous path. But as murderers stalk him Duncan discovers that the fossils of this American incognitum are not nearly as mysterious as the political intrigue driving his mission. The Sons of Liberty insist, without explaining why, that the only way to keep the king from pursuing a bloody war with America is for Duncan to secretly deliver the fossils to Franklin in London. His journey becomes a maze of deceit and violence as he seeks the cryptic link between the bones and the king. Every layer that Duncan peels away invites new treachery by those obsessed with crushing American dissent. With each attempt on his life, Duncan questions the meaning of the liberty he and the Sons seek. His last desperate hope for survival, and the rescue of his aged native friend Conawago―imprisoned in Bedlam―requires the help of freed slaves, an aristocratic maiden, a band of street urchins, and the gods of his tribal allies.
